Safety First: Choosing a TV Enclosure Safe From Ligatures
When selecting a TV cabinet, it's crucial to consider safety, particularly against the risk of ligature. Ligatures are strong cords or materials that can be used for unsafe purposes. A secure enclosure will have features like heavy-duty framing and eliminated gaps or holes where ligatures could be fastened. Additionally, look for enclosures made from smooth materials that are difficult to adjust with ligatures.

Safeguarding Patients and Guests: Ligature-Resistant TV Solutions
In today's healthcare facilities, the protection of patients and guests is paramount. While TVs offer valuable entertainment and resources, they can also present a underlying risk if not properly installed. Ligature-resistant TV solutions are created to minimize this risk by reducing accessible components that could be used for self-harm. These innovative systems incorporate robust construction and integrated wiring to create a protected viewing space.
